Here are just some of the notable sports moments that happened on October 21:

1973 — Fred Dryer of the Los Angeles Rams scored two safeties in the same game. (More info.)

1975 — Carlton Fisk hit a 12th-inning home run, which he begged to stay fair by waving his arms, and the Boston Red Sox beat the Cincinnati Reds, 7-6, at Fenway Park in Game 6 of the World Series to force a seventh and deciding game. (More info.)

1976 — The Cincinnati Reds won Game 4 of the World Series, 7-2, at Yankee Stadium to sweep New York and win their second straight title. (More info.)

1979 — Grete Waitz finished first in the women's field of the New York City marathon for the second consecutive year. (More info.)

1980 — The Philadelphia Phillies won their first World Series, beating the Kansas City Royals, 4-1, in decisive Game 6 at Veterans Stadium. (More info.)

1998 — The New York Yankees, who finished with 125 total wins in the regular and post-seasons, finished a sweep of the San Diego Padres, 3-0, in Game 4 of the World Series at Jack Murphy Stadium. (More info.)
